Report: Telltale Making Walking Dead, Fables Games
by Steve Watts, Feb 17, 2011 3:15pm PSTThe month-old rumors of a Walking Dead game from Telltale are looking more and more true as we approach tonight's Telltale reveal event. The Wall Street Journal Network's All Things Digital reports that Telltale is set to announce that it will develop and publish a series based on AMC's The Walking Dead. In addition, the studio is reportedly working with Warner Bros. Interactive Entertainment to develop a game based on the comic book series Fables.
Zombie thriller series The Walking Dead became a critical and commercial hit when it premiered on AMC during Halloween. Fables revolves around fairy tale characters residing in modern day New York after being forced from their homes, and it has won over a dozen Eisner awards.
The announcement that started the speculation promised five new projects to be revealed at the event tonight. The Walking Dead and Fables would make two, so we'll have to see what other surprises are in store.
